CAD Engineer - Propulsion Systems
Dawn Aerospace is recruiting a CAD Engineer (Solidworks) to join our spaceplane development team in Delft, the Netherlands. This is a fantastic opportunity to contribute to an exciting, fast-growing company in the space industry and develop world-leading technology.
In this role your main focus will be on CAD model integration activities, acting as the bridge between airframe, propulsion, GNC and other subsystem teams, and pick up local PDM tasks put forward by our CAD admin to ensure seamless operation of our CAD system.
Your experience and good engineering judgement will be valuable contributors to design discussions and trade-offs. Your knowledge in the design/manufacture/test life cycle around propulsion systems will be of great value in bringing Dawn's young and dynamic propulsion team to the next level. You'll get the unique opportunity to work on both suborbital and orbital vehicles.
Responsibilities
- CAD Design and analysis of propulsion system components.
- Product Data Management (PDM) and CAD model integration.
- Interface management between the different spaceplane subsystems.
- Produce designs that meet requirements and targets.
- Writing of documentation, assembly manuals, design reports and component test procedures.
- Lead the technical communication to suppliers for production activities.
Requirements
- A degree in aerospace engineering, mechanical engineering or similar.
- Minimum of 3 years experience in a relevant role in the space, aeronautics, avionics or automotive industry.
- Highly experienced in CAD design and PDM.
- Basic experience with Finite Element software (ANSYS preferred).
- Knowledge of mechanical systems, fluid systems, fittings, pipes etc.
- Experience with supplier liaison for components and parts.
- MS Office tools, full proficiency expected.
- Strong communication skills in both written and spoken English.
Desired qualifications
- Experience with propulsion systems.
- Experience with Solidworks.
- Hands on background with mechanical systems.
- Experience in design for additive manufacturing / 3D printing.
- Numerical analysis tools (eg. Matlab or Python).
About Dawn Aerospace
Dawn Aerospace was founded to redefine near-space transportation. Redefine how we deliver assets to space, position satellites on orbit, and return things down to Earth to enable the vibrant and circular space economy of the future. To do this, we build scalable, accessible, and sustainable spaceflight technologies – technologies that are sustainable for not just the foreseeable future, but the unforeseeable future.
The company has achieved a series of significant milestones in the past 12 months, including launching 33 propulsion units to space and completing the successful first flights of the suborbital spaceplane, the Dawn Mk-II Aurora. Dawn was named Hi-Tech Startup Company of the Year (2020) and won the Supreme Award for medium/large business at the Westpac Champion Business Awards 2021.
Current customers include the likes of D-Orbit, Blue Canyon, Pixxel, the Indonesian Space Agency, and a large number of yet-to-name constellations. Dawn’s satellite propulsion business is forecast to more than double during 2022. Based on current units in space and in production, we're fast on track to become the number one supplier of green-chemical propulsion systems globally.
